changmin sat across from chanhee, taking awkward glances at each other every now and then as they both ate.
     they were both silent as the adults were the one doing most of the talking.
     "so, chanhee, how old are you?" changmins mother asked, clearly trying to start up a conversation between the two.
     "oh, um i just turned 17 in april, yeah." chanhee responded after he finished chewing his food.
     "ah, really? changmin turns 17 in november actually! you two are the same age, thats great to hear." changmins mother said.
     chanhee smiled and nodded softly, not saying much after.
     "you know, changmin hasnt had anybody to hang out with this past decade that we've been coming to this beach house. its nice to finally have you here, changmin can have a friend to hang out with."
     chanhee nodded again, "ah, i see. well im willing to be changmins friend then, for the next 3 months."
     the two glanced at each other as chanhee gave the younger a tight-lipped smile, changmin returning the smile. another awkward interaction after about a hundred of them.
     "changmin are you done with your food?" changmins father asked, changmin nodding in response. "why dont you take chanhee upstairs, get to know him a bit while the adults talk."
      changmin nods softly and gets up, looking to chanhee who also got up before following him upstairs to the youngers room.
